How to prevent liver cancer?

  The recent news of several celebrities passing away due to the disease has again brought liver cancer to the public eye. Data from the National Cancer Registry shows that liver cancer ranks 4th and 2nd in incidence and mortality rate among male patients, respectively, and 3rd in mortality rate among female patients.   For the general population, the main aspects of liver cancer prevention are as follows.
  1. Keep away from the causative factors of liver cancer
  Viral hepatitis and cirrhosis are the most common causes of liver cancer, so you should do a good job in personal protection in life to avoid infection with hepatitis virus to help prevent liver cancer from the source.
  Long-term alcohol consumption can lead to alcoholic hepatitis and even liver cirrhosis, which can induce liver cancer. People who are good drinkers should pay attention to drinking in moderation and try to abstain from alcohol.
  Aflatoxin is a very clear carcinogen, so you should avoid eating moldy and spoiled food in your life.
  Nitrosamines are also strong carcinogens, and leftover vegetables contain high concentrations of nitrosamines, so try to eat less leftover vegetables; pickled vegetables should be placed for more than 20 days to ensure that the concentration of nitrosamines is reduced before consumption.
  2.Reduce the damage to the liver
  Excessive intake of staple foods (mainly sugary rice and pasta) and high-fat diet can easily lead to fatty liver, and liver cell destruction can occur when fatty liver is serious, and the process of repeated destruction and regeneration can easily lead to liver cancer, so less staple foods and high-fat diet can help prevent the occurrence of liver cancer.
  Don’t take drugs, especially the so-called health drugs, when you don’t need them. Most drugs have to be metabolized by the liver, which not only increase the burden on the liver, but also may have hepatotoxicity.
  Smoking damages the body’s antioxidant defense mechanisms and increases liver lipid peroxidation damage. Staying away from tobacco can help reduce liver damage and lower the chance of liver cancer.
  3.Boost your immune system
  Appropriate exercise can help improve the immunity of the body, and timely detect and remove the mutated tumor cells.
  Maintaining a good mood and positive mental state also helps to keep the body in a healthy state.
  Ensure sufficient sleep and rest time every day and avoid overexertion.
  For patients who have been infected with hepatitis B or C virus, their chance of liver cancer is significantly higher than that of the general population. In addition to observing the above preventive measures, the following points should be noted.
  1.Under the guidance of doctors, apply antiviral drugs correctly when indicated to inhibit virus replication.
  2.Under the guidance of doctors, apply liver-protective drugs reasonably to effectively control liver damage while avoiding overuse of drugs.
  3.Regularly review and monitor the liver and viral condition to detect and treat the problem in time.
  Finally, routine physical examination including tumor markers and liver ultrasound is an important element in liver cancer prevention and treatment, which helps to detect liver cancer at an early stage and take timely treatment to obtain good treatment effect.
